MANUFACTURING AN OPTICAL ELEMENT
A method of manufacturing an optical element, the method comprising: providing a substrate; providing a tool comprising, on a first side, a section defining a surface structure of the optical element; aligning the tool and the substrate with respect to each other and bringing the tool and a first side of the substrate together, with material between the tool and the substrate; positioning a transparent masking structure adjacent to the substrate onto which the material has adhered, the masking structure comprising a masking layer; emitting light through the masking structure to be incident on a portion of the material to cure said potion of the material, wherein the masking layer prevents light from being incident on a remaining portion of the material such that the remaining portion of the material is uncured; and removing the uncured remaining portion of the material.
Dyeable 1.74 resin lens and preparation method thereof
The present invention discloses a dyeable 1.74 resin lens and a preparation method thereof. The resin lens includes a module layer with a refractive index being 1.74, a dyeable layer with a refractive index being 1.60 is poured on an upper surface of the module layer, an upward curved degree of the dyeable layer is the same as an upward curved degree of the module layer, and a center thickness of the dyeable layer is 0.5-1.2 mm. According to the dyeable 1.74 resin lens of the present invention, a layer of dyeable 1.60plus resin lens is attached to a surface of a 1.74 lens, dyeing performance is good, a visible light transmittance can reach 10-30%, and the blank that the 1.74 lens cannot be dyed is filled.

Method of making and using a reusable mold for fabrication of optical elements
A method includes applying a polymer to a mold, the mold having microstructures with the polymer flowing into the microstructures when applied to the mold. The method includes pressing an inorganic substrate onto the polymer. The method includes curing the polymer to fix the polymer to the inorganic substrate to form an optical element from the polymer and the inorganic substrate, the optical element having microstructures formed by the microstructures in the mold. The method includes releasing the optical element from the mold.
EYEWEAR LENS CREATION USING ADDITIVE TECHNIQUES WITH DIFFUSE LIGHT
Systems and methods for lens creations are disclosed. The method includes initiating light transmission from a light source through a diffuser into a container holding resin and a substrate. The light transmission is performed according to an irradiation pattern wherein each point in the resin is illuminated by at least 10% of the diffuser. This causes a lens to be formed. To achieve this illumination, at least 15% of the diffuser receives light from the light source. Further, a diameter of the diffuser is greater than or equal to a diameter of the substrate. The system performing the methods includes a polymerization apparatus and may include a resin conditioning and reservoir apparatus, a metrology unit, a resin drainage apparatus and an optional postcuring apparatus.
Method of producing a lens with an embedded foil
A method of producing a lens with an embedded foil, comprising the steps of positioning a foil (10) on a foil fixation holder, providing adhesive attachment dots (41) on the foil (10) on surface portions (12) opposite to the foil fixation holder, positioning the front mould (30) ensuring the contact of the attachment dots (41) with a surface (31) of the front mould (30), retracting the foil fixation holder and positioning a back mould (120) opposite to the front mould (30). Then the front mould (30) and the rear mould (120) are connected with a sealing bridging element (90) to build an assembly in order to form a mould cavity (45, 155) with a pouring opening, wherein the edge (11) of the foil (10) is spaced apart (112) from the bridging element (90) and the assembly comprises passages between the attachment dots (141), the foil (10) and the front mould backside (31) allowing pouring a monomer into the entire mould cavity (45, 155) before curing the monomer and decomposing the assembly as well as cutting the lens with the embedded foil from the polymer block.

METHOD FOR MAKING EMBEDDED HYDROGEL CONTACT LENSES
A method for producing embedded hydrogel contact lenses comprises at least the following steps: obtaining an insert made of a crosslinked polymeric material comprising repeating units of a free-radical photoinitiator; placing the insert in a female lens mold half; dosing an amount of a lens-forming composition to immerse the insert in the female lens mold half; closing tightly a male lens mold half onto the top of the female lens mold half halves to form a molding assembly; actinically curing both the lens-forming composition in the molding assembly to form an embedded hydrogel lens precursor which comprises a bulk hydrogel material formed the lens-forming composition and the insert that is embedded therein and covalently linked to the bulk hydrogel material.
Photochromic polyurethane laminate
A photochromic polyurethane laminate that is constructed to solve certain manufacturing difficulties involved in the production of plastic photochromic lenses is disclosed. The photochromic laminate includes at least two layers of a resinous material and a photochromic polyurethane layer that is interspersed between the two resinous layers and which contains photochromic compounds. The polyurethane layer is formed by curing a mixture of a solid thermoplastic polyurethane, at least one isocyanate prepolymer, at least one photochromic compound, and a stabilizing system.
